초단위의 DB 기록타임을 밀리초까지 구분할려면?

웃는 남자의 이미지

예를 들어 상황이 아래와 같다고 설명드리겠습니다.
제로보드를 사용하는 어느 웹싸이트에서 12:00:00 에 가장 근접한 시각에 코멘트를 단 사람에게 선물을 주기로 하였습니다.
경쟁이 치열하여 11:59:59에 3명 ,12:00:00 에 3명의 사람이 코멘트를 올렸습니다.
같은 초라도 글이 등록된 순서는 밀리초까지 구분되어서 순서가 매겨졌을것입니다.
따라서 가장 근접한 시각에 글을 적은 사람은

1. 59초에서는 가장 아래에 코멘트를 적은 사람
2. 00초에서는 가장 위에 코멘트를 남긴 사람

위 2명중에 한명일 것입니다.

위 두사람 중에서 12:00:00 에 가장 근접한 사람을 알아보기 위해 제로보드의 DB 기록타임을 조사해보았습니다.
기록시각은 제로보드의 DB 의 zetyx_comment_boardname 테이블의 reg_date 필드에 unixtime 으로 10자리로
기록되어 있었습니다. 여기서 문제가 발생..
10자리의 유닉스타임은 초단위까지밖에 구분하지 못합니다.
DB 기록으로는 구분이 힘든 상태입니다.

위 상황에서 누가 가장 근접한 시각에 코멘트를 적었는지 구분할 수 있는 방법이 없겠습니까?

P.S 옥션은 입찰기록을 밀리초까지 보여준던데... 제로보드 구려요 =3

innu의 이미지

칼럼타입을 바꾸지않는 이상 불가능하지 않을까요?

Debian Spirit !!!

fox9의 이미지

데이터가 이미 초단위 밑으로의 데이터가 없다면 db 데이터만으로는 판가름이 이미 불가능 해졌을 듯 합니다. 그리고 시간순이 아니라 가까운 순이기 때문에 아파치 로그등을 이용해도 결과는 같겠군요

addnull의 이미지

코멘트 본문 끝에 글을 쓴 시각을 microtime()을 이용해서 붙여넣으세요.

굳이 reg_date 필드에다만 시각을 기록해야될 필요가 없다면요 ^^

2005년 7월 27일.

댓글 달기

Filtered HTML

  • 텍스트에 BBCode 태그를 사용할 수 있습니다. URL은 자동으로 링크 됩니다.
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param><hr>
  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.

BBCode

  • 텍스트에 BBCode 태그를 사용할 수 있습니다. URL은 자동으로 링크 됩니다.
  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param>
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.

Textile

  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• You can use Textile markup to format text.
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param><hr>

Markdown

  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• Quick Tips:
    • Two or more spaces at a line's end = Line break
    • Double returns = Paragraph
    • *Single asterisks* or _single underscores_ = Emphasis
    • **Double** or __double__ = Strong
    • This is [a link](http://the.link.example.com "The optional title text")
    For complete details on the Markdown syntax, see the Markdown documentation and Markdown Extra documentation for tables, footnotes, and more.
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param><hr>

Plain text

  • HTML 태그를 사용할 수 없습니다.
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.
  • 줄과 단락은 자동으로 분리됩니다.
댓글 첨부 파일
이 댓글에 이미지나 파일을 업로드 합니다.
파일 크기는 8 MB보다 작아야 합니다.
허용할 파일 형식: txt pdf doc xls gif jpg jpeg mp3 png rar zip.
CAPTCHA
이것은 자동으로 스팸을 올리는 것을 막기 위해서 제공됩니다.